Forklift Type Quenching Furnace
Forklift furnace is also known as box quenching furnace, rapid quenching furnace, forklift box quenching furnace; the furnace structure is box-type. It is mainly used for general medium and small metal or alloy parts to be heat treated at a temperature below the rated temperature and then operated by a special forklift to quench the workpiece in water. There are high-temperature furnaces, medium-temperature furnaces, and low-temperature quenching furnaces. The upper limit of the high-temperature furnace is within 1200°C, the medium-temperature furnace is within 950°C, and the low-temperature quenching furnace is within 650°C.
Forklift furnace is mainly used for quenching, tempering, annealing, tempering, and normalizing heat treatment of various products such as stainless steel solid solution (tube), high manganese steel quenching, valves, flange rings, pressure vessels, rolling rods, steel pipes, steel wires, steel balls, castings, forgings, cast iron, rolling rollers, blades, high-speed steel, tool steel, automobile axles, diesel engine gearboxes, mining machinery, loader bridge arms, etc.
The box-type forklift quenching furnace is mainly composed of a loading platform, a large box-type heating furnace, a rail forklift-type material trolley, a pit-type quenching tank, an air cooling platform, a control system, etc. This furnace consists of a furnace body and a movable forklift and material frame. The furnace shell and the trolley are welded with high-quality steel plates and steel sections. The furnace lining is made of pure fiber cotton, and the load-bearing part of the furnace bottom is built with heavy refractory bricks to enhance the structural strength of the furnace lining and improve the thermal insulation performance of the furnace body. The special forklift is set in front of the furnace door, with an independent track and transmission device, and a device for carrying the workpiece in and out and lifting and lowering. The forklift is a mechanical structure, mainly composed of a mobile frame and a shovel foot.
1. High degree of automation: The three-dimensional forklift quenching furnace can realize intelligent control and has a high degree of automation.
2. High production efficiency: It can improve production efficiency, reduce production costs and improve product quality.
3. Wide application: The three-dimensional forklift quenching furnace is widely used in automobile manufacturing, mold manufacturing, machinery manufacturing and other fields.
